DBMSetCategoryName

Description
Category À̸§À» º¯°æÇÑ´Ù.

Syntax
DBMErr DBMSetCategoryName(TableId tableId, CatId catId, P_S8 catName);

Parameters
tableId Å×À̺í ID
catIdCategory ID
catName CategoryÀÇ »õ·Î¿î À̸§
À̸§ÀÇ ÃÖ´ë ±æÀÌ´Â CAT_NAME_LENÀÌ´Ù.
À̸§ÀÇ ³¡Àº '\0'À¸·Î ½Äº°ÇÑ´Ù.

Returns
value¼³¸í
DBM_OK¼º°øÀûÀ¸·Î ¼öÇàµÈ °æ¿ì
DBM_INVALID_TABLE_ID ÁÖ¾îÁø Å×À̺í id¸¦ °®´Â Å×À̺íÀÌ Á¸ÀçÇÏÁö ¾Ê´Â °æ¿ì
DBM_INVALID_CAT_ID ÁÖ¾îÁø Category id¸¦ °®´Â Category±î Á¸ÀçÇÏÁö ¾Ê´Â °æ¿ì
DBM_CAT_NAME_EXIST±âÁ¸ÀÇ Category À̸§°ú Áߺ¹µÇ´Â °æ¿ì
DBM_DB_NOT_INITED µ¥ÀÌŸº£À̽º°¡ ÃʱâÈ­µÇ¾î ÀÖÁö ¾ÊÀº °æ¿ì

Comments
Category À̸§Àº Å×ÀÌºí ³»¿¡¼­ À¯ÀÏÇØ¾ß ÇÑ´Ù.

Example
  // get tableId = 1;
  // get catId = 1;
  S8 catName[CAT_NAME_LEN+1];

  strcpy(catName, "Category2");
  ret = DBMSetCategoryName(tableId, catId, catName);
  if (ret < DBM_OK) // error handling